Water leak - Passenger side
 
After parking outside in heavy rain, I found 1.5 inches of water passenger side front. Took it to the bodyshop and did the water test for 2 hours. Sunroof,marker lights,windshield,cowl,doors, everything. Couldn't find a leak. Marker lights were RTV'd previously. Parking angle (facing down) was the same. It only leaks when parked in the rain. If I clean it up and drive in the rain, I don't find any water. Any suggestions?

Had a similar problem two years ago and cleaned the hoses for the sunroof drains with a long wire and siliconed the marker light holes in the roof and no water since then. I'm not sure which one was the culprit, but it worked!

I had the same problem of only leaking while parked..........2006 H2 SUV.........passenger side

There is a post by me on the Forum. After 18 months and numerous attempts to get it to stop leaking by the dealer, including changing the windshield, it turned out to be leaking through the roof channel sealant above the passenger side and down the "A" pillar. Mine actually leaked out of the grab handle on the "A" pillar.
